  • Straw yellow with a subtle and velvety perlage

  • The fine aromatic profile of the floral notes of elder and hawthorn gives delicate nuances to the freshness of the fruit, between Mediterranean citrus and white and yellow fruit, with notes of aromatic herbs and almonds

  • The sip has joyful proportions of freshness and fruit with a persistent finish, which is refined and harmonious

    Wine type : Spumante - Classic Method Sparkling Wine 

    Denomination : Franciacorta DOCG Brut

    Grapes : 60% Chardonnay, 30% Pinot Bianco, 10% Pinot Nero

    Country – Region : Lombardia (Italy)

    Alcohol level : 12,5 % Vol.

    Contains sulfites

    Bottle size : 0.75 L

    Serving temperature : 6 - 8 C°

    Product preservation : 16 - 18 °C at 70% humidity

    VINIFICATION AND REFINING ( Vinification: In white, in pneumatic press with separation of I and II squeezing. After 12 hours of settling at 13 ° C, inoculation of selected yeasts for fermentation starts in stainless steel tanks at controlled temperature and partly in small oak barrels (30%). Malolactic fermentation and decanting precede the assembly of the Cuvée which in March, added to the "draft syrup", is bottled, capped with the crown cap and laid down in a stack for foaming. Maturation and aging: The stacked bottles remain at least 24 months in the rooms of the seventeenth-century cellars before the "remuage". Subsequently blown and dosed "Brut" receive the mushroom cap and the cage. At least two months of further refinement is finally necessary before placing this Franciacorta on the market
